5 Tips to Manage Sugar Cravings

mindset tips sugar addiction Mar 26, 2025

Last week, we talked about the dangers of eating too much sugar. Sugar can cause weight gain, increase your chances of type 2 diabetes, and hurt your brain, liver, and heart. But even though we know sugar is bad, cutting back can still feel really hard.

The problem isn’t about needing more discipline — it’s about having the right mindset skills. Knowing what to do is one thing, but being able to do it is another. That gap can be closed with the right mindset, not just more willpower.

 

This week, we’re focusing on how to make it easier with simple mindset skills. Here are five tips to help you manage your cravings:

#1 Eat Nourishing Meals

Focus on meals with protein like meat, fish, and eggs. They help keep you full and stop blood sugar spikes, which can trigger cravings. Include healthy fats and complex carbs too to keep your energy steady.

 

#2 Distract Yourself

When a craving hits, distract yourself with something else. Here are some ideas:

  • Take a hot shower
  • Go for a walk
  • Try a hobby or creative activity
  • Do deep breathing or meditate

 

#3 Avoid Triggers

Especially, when you are starting our, it can be really helpful to stay away from places that tempt you to eat sugar. For example:

  • Pay for petrol at the pump, rather than walking inside and seeing the hundreds of shiny chocolate bars on display
  • Avoid walking past the temping bakery or ice cream parlour
  • Keep sugary foods out of your home

 

#4 Get Enough Sleep

Sleep is super important for controlling cravings. Aim for 7-9 hours of good sleep each night to keep your hunger in check.

 

#5 Know Your Why

Write down why cutting sugar is important to you—maybe it’s to feel healthier, have more energy, or just feel better in your body. Keep that list with you to stay motivated when cravings hit.

 

Remember, it’s okay to take things slow. Each small step helps. With the right mindset, managing cravings and making healthy changes gets easier.
